Ram Active Air
Popular mechanics has a snippet about the new Ram HD. Two radiators, two trans coolers, and "ram Active Air", a box with two flappers that flip open and closed to pull air from the fender or from behind the grill. They say that under heavy load it will pull the cooler air from behind the grill and flip back to the fender once the load is off and it's cooled off some. And if you try to modify it to always pull cold air it can set a permanent code in the computer and void the warranty.
